    Question about-reservation for Cinderella's Royal Table.I know that we need to provide a credit card, but do they actually charge it right away.We have the dining plan,and our trip isn't until December,that is a long time for the charges to sit on the card

    Allison,

    If you book telling the agent that you will be using Disney Dining Plan credits, then the credit card is just a guarantee.  There will be no charge to your account unless you fail to show at your meal and did not cancel with at least 48 hours notice.  In that scenario you would be charged a fee of $10 per person.

    However, if you do not tell the agent when you made the reservation that you will be using dining plan credits, then yes, your credit card will be charged immediately for the full price of the meal.
